Impacted businesses in counties with a drought declaration can apply for the U.S. SBA
Economic Impact Disaster Loans (EIDL). The loans are designed to help businesses
get through emergency situations that have impacted their economic well-being. Under
the EIDL program, businesses can borrow up to $2 million to cover their actual losses.
Businesses pay no interest on the loan for the first year and a maximum rate of four
percent for the rest of the loan period.

When applying, applicants will see two drought disaster numbers to choose from.
Bayfield County applicants should select WI-00080 (though either selection will
be accepted, WI-00080 is the most appropriate).
